Muskogee Board of Education meeting, at a glance

September 09, 2008 11:05 pm


During its regular meeting Tuesday, the Muskogee Board of Education:
• Heard that renovations to Indian Bowl Stadium should be ready by Friday’s football home game.
• Heard that the renovations to media centers at Irving and Tony Goetz Elementary Schools, plus a Muskogee High School science lab, should be completed by early next week.
• Heard that the choir and band room addition at 7th and 8th Grade Center might not be completed by planned date of Sept. 22.
• Approved technology policy.
• Voted on estimate of needs for fiscal year 2009: $42.4 million for general fund; $1.4 million for building fund and $3.8 million for child nutrition fund.
• Approved $104,854 bid from Rockey Electric for electrical upgrades.
• Approved $134,650 bid from FRC for improvements to Indian Bowl Stadium.
• Approved $1,229,210 bid from Standard Roofing for roofing restoration project for seven schools and Professional Development Center.
• Approved a contract with the Oklahoma Department of Human Services for two social workers to work at elementary schools.
• Voted on hiring Rita Nidifer as a part time math instructional coach, districtwide.
• Voted on hiring Bill Hearn as a part-time music instructional coach, districtwide.
• Voted on hiring John Tyler Hammons as a C.L.E.A.R. Project student mentor, contingent on funding.
• Voted on hiring David Walkingstick and Sheril Morgan as prevention specialists for C.L.E.A.R. Project.
